Title
William Howell Rogers, road named
Summary

The bill would designate a segment of Alabama State Highway Route 157 in Lawrence County as the William Howell Rogers, Sr. Memorial Mile.

What This Bill Does

If enacted, the Department of Transportation would coordinate with local officials to designate the portion of Route 157 between mile markers 40 and 41 in Lawrence County as the William Howell Rogers, Sr. Memorial Mile and to erect appropriate signs or markers. The designation honors William Howell 'Skip' Rogers, Sr., a Korean War veteran and longtime local public servant, and this is a ceremonial recognition by the Legislature.

Who It Affects
  • Residents and travelers in Lawrence County who will encounter the memorial mile sign along AL-157
  • William Howell Rogers, Sr.'s family and local community, and the Department of Transportation and local officials who coordinate the designation and signage
Key Provisions
  • Designates the segment of Alabama State Highway Route 157 between mile markers 40 and 41 in Lawrence County as the William Howell Rogers, Sr. Memorial Mile
  • Requires the Department of Transportation to coordinate with local officials to designate the memorial mile and to erect signs or markers that comply with applicable laws and requirements
